Heads up: if the Lintrock baseline file in the Quarrow repo drifts from main, CI fails with a "stale baseline" error even when the code is fine. Quick fix is to regenerate the baseline on a clean checkout and re-push. If a customer build is blocked, confirm the failing run matches the token below before escalating.

build token for yadug-yagag: htk21_c863c33eb8b82c0c9c152

**Runbook: Account recovery — Sweepwright retention sweeper**

Plugin authors: if Sweepwright purges an account your plugin still references, do not recreate it. File a restore ticket and pause your sync loop; restores complete within one sweep cycle. To pull the quarantined snapshot into a sandbox, authenticate against the restore vault using the passphrase below:

unlock words, baguf-badug: aldath-ralwyn-gilath-oliys-sorius-raleth-pelmir-praeth-lamix-druvan-siliel-fraax-queniel

## v4.2.0 — Changed defaults (FeeForge rules engine)

Several defaults changed in this release; new team members should read this before touching rule packs. Zone-based surcharges now evaluate before weight tiers, reversing the old order. The fallback rate applies only when no rule matches, instead of on evaluation errors — errors now fail the shipment calculation outright. Cache TTL for compiled rule packs was shortened, and dry-run mode is on by default in non-production. The updated default configuration values are listed below.

deployment values, kawip-kafog:
belath:
  pin: 3709
  tenant: ulaox
  seal: seal_25075386
  metrics_host: metrics.belath.halixhq.test
  standby_team: gormir
  escalation: wenys-fenwyn
  nonce: 26e5f7

Hi team,

Before I hand off the 3.2 release, please note the humidity sensor drift reported on Verdana controllers in the Elmbrook trial site. Drift exceeds 4% after roughly ten days of continuous operation; firmware 3.2.1 adds an automatic recalibration cycle every 72 hours. Support should advise growers to install 3.2.1 and trigger a manual recalibration once. The hotfix bundle must be verified before distribution, so I'm including the signing key used for the 3.2.1 packages below.

release key, fahof-yagap: bky3_m5d